Alice Guo PH Passport Canceled By DFA

The Philippine passport of Alice Guo was canceled.

The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) canceled the fraudulently acquired passport of Alice Guo or Guo Hua Ping.

The Philippine passport of dismissed Bamban, Tarlac Mayor Alice Guo also known as Guo Hua Ping was canceled by the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A). This was announced on Friday, October 4.

In a press statement, the DFA made the announcement and this decision took effect on September 30, 2024, by virtue of Section 10 (b) (4) of Republic Act No. 11983 or the New Philippine Passport Law, to wit: Section 10. Ground for Denial of Issuance of Passport; Cancellation of Passport; or Imposition of Restrictions on Passports.

As indicated in the law, a passport may be denied, canceled, or suffer restrictions if acquired in a fraudulent way, tampered with, or issued erroneously.

The agency immediately acted on the matter after Alice and Guo Hua Ping’s fingerprints matched based on the receipt of the National Bureau of Investigation (NBI’s) certification. Guo Hua Ping is Chinese passport holder.

Foreign Affairs Spokesperson Ma. Teresita Daza said in a statement on Friday that the DFA enforces a “zero tolerance policy for unscrupulous individuals” circumventing the Philippine passport application and issuance procedures.

Previously, the Office of the President also instructed Justice Secretary Jesus Crispin Remulla and DFA Secretary Enrique Manalo to take “appropriate action” over the matter which is to cancel her passport after Guo escaped and fled the country for Indonesia where she was arrested.

Meanwhile, based on a previous article, Guo eyes re-election. According to Guo’s legal counsel, Stephen David, she will be filing her certificate of candidacy amid her legal woes, questionable background, and despite being in detention. Guo will seek reelection as Bamban mayor and will file her COC next week.
